问小白 wenxiaobai
资讯
历史
科技
环境与自然
成长
游戏
财经
文学与艺术
美食
健康
家居
文化
情感
汽车
三农
军事
旅行
运动
教育
生活
星座命理

G71循环指令编程详解:从基础概念到实战应用

创作时间:
作者:
@小白创作中心

G71循环指令编程详解:从基础概念到实战应用

引用
1
来源
1.
http://m.360docs.net/doc/0f3b2f49cfc789eb172dc89a.html

G71循环指令是数控车床编程中常用的粗车循环指令,主要用于快速切除大部分材料,提高加工效率。本文将通过多个实例详细介绍G71指令的使用方法和应用场景,帮助读者掌握这一重要编程技术。

G71循环指令的基本概念

G71指令是外圆粗车复合循环指令,适用于毛坯余量较大的情况。它可以自动计算粗车的切削路径,大大减少编程工作量。G71指令的格式为:

G71 U(△d) R(e)
G71 P(ns) Q(nf) U(△u) W(△w) F_ S_ T_ ;

其中:

  • △d:背吃刀量
  • e:退刀量
  • ns:精加工轮廓程序段中开始程序段的段号
  • nf:精加工轮廓程序段中结束程序段的段号
  • △u:X轴方向精加工余量(直径值)
  • △w:Z轴方向精加工余量

G71指令的应用实例

实例1:外圆粗车循环加工

假设需要加工一个外圆零件,具体尺寸如下图所示:

编程步骤如下:

  1. 选择刀具:90°硬质合金车刀,刀尖半径0.4mm,置于1号刀位。
  2. 确定切削用量:
  • 背吃刀量:粗车时为2mm,精车时为0.25mm
  • 进给量:粗车时为0.2mm/r,精车时为0.15mm/r
  • 主轴转速:粗车时为300r/min,精车时为500r/min

编程代码如下:

O0006
N10 T0101;
N20 G00 G40 X120.0 Z10.0 M08 ;
N30 M03 S300;
N40 G71 U2.0 R0.5;
N50 G71 P60 Q120 U0.5 W0.25 F0.25;
N60 G00 G42 X40.0 ; //ns
N70 G01 Z-30.0 F0.15;
N80 X60.0 Z-60.0;
N90 Z-80.0;
N100 X100.0 Z-90.0;
N110 Z-110.0;
N120 G40 X120.0 Z-130.0; //nf
N130 G00 X125.0 ;
N140 X200.0 Z140.0;
N150 M30;

实例2:轴类零件加工

假设需要加工一个轴类零件,其毛坯为直径50mm、长度100mm的圆柱形棒料,材料为45号钢。具体尺寸如下图所示:

编程步骤如下:

  1. 设定G71指令的参数:

    G71 U2 R1
    G71 P10 Q20 U05 W02 F02 S800 T0101
    
  2. 编写粗车的轮廓程序段:

    N10 G00 X20 (快速定位到直径20mm处)
    Z2 (快速定位到距离右端2mm处)
    N20 X50 Z-20 (加工到零件的左端)
    
  3. 编写精加工程序:

    G70 P10 Q20
    

完整的数控程序如下:

O0001 (程序号)
T0101 (选择1号刀具)
M03 S800 (主轴正转,转速800r/min)
G00 X52 Z2 (快速定位到毛坯右端外)
G71 U2 R1
G71 P10 Q20 U05 W02 F02 S800
N10 G00 X20 Z2
G01 X20 Z-2 F01 (精加工外圆)
Z-20 X50
N20 X50 Z-20
G70 P10 Q20
G00 X100 Z100 (刀具退到安全位置)
M30 (程序结束)

G71指令的注意事项

  1. 合理选择切削参数,包括切削深度、进给速度和主轴转速等,以保证加工质量和效率。
  2. 在使用G71指令时,应合理选择切削参数,避免过切或欠切现象,同时注意刀具的耐用度和安全性。
  3. 粗加工和精加工的复合循环可以减少换刀和调整切削参数的次数,提高加工效率。
  4. 通过精确控制切削参数和刀具路径,提高加工精度和表面质量。

应用场景

G71指令适用于以下场景:

  1. 轴类零件的车削加工,如阶梯轴、曲轴等。
  2. 复杂形状零件的车削加工,如异形件、曲面零件等。

通过以上实例和说明,相信读者已经对G71循环指令有了更深入的理解。在实际应用中,可以根据具体加工需求灵活调整参数,以达到最佳加工效果。

© 2023 北京元石科技有限公司 ◎ 京公网安备 11010802042949号